What size room do you need for a golf simulator?

The minimum space required to set up most golf simulators is 10’W x 10’L x 8.5’H. Things like player height and arm length can factor into how much space is required. If you are a shorter player, then you might be able to get away with a slightly shorter ceiling.

How tall of a ceiling do I need for a golf simulator?

The minimum golf simulator ceiling height is 8.5-9 feet, although, depending on your height and your golf swing, 10 feet is a much more comfortable option. You need to be able to swing fully and freely with no anxiety about hitting the ceiling.

How much room is needed for an indoor golf simulator?

To build a golf simulator you need a space that measures 12 feet long, 10 feet wide and 9 feet high, larger rooms are always better. You need 15 feet of width to enjoy a centred aim. You may require more length, width or height depending on you, your launch monitor and your impact screen setup.

What size room do I need for SkyTrak?

In order to safely swing a golf club indoors, you will need a room that has enough space. SkyTrak recommends having 10 feet of length and width available. Ceiling heights could vary based on your height and swing plane – generally, a good rule of thumb is to have a minimum of 8’6″ to 9 feet.

How far should a screen be from a golf simulator?

The distance between the hitting area and screen in your golf simulator should be at least 6-7ft and can be up to 14ft and longer. The tee to screen distance is a balance between immersion, reducing impact screen bounceback and allowing maximal accuracy from your launch monitor.

How much space do you need for a Trackman simulator?

The optimal room size for an indoor Trackman 4 golf simulator is 10 feet high, 15 feet wide and at least 18 feet long. This length includes an optimal 7 feet between Trackman 4 and ball, 10 feet or more from ball to impact screen, and at least 1 foot of space behind the screen.

How much room do you need behind a golf net?

To start, we recommend about 12-16” of space between the impact screen and any wall or hard surface behind it. Then, it’s a best practice to place your tee 10-15′ away from the impact screen. Finally, make sure you have enough room behind the tee to comfortably swing.

Do you have to have WIFI for SkyTrak?

Skytrak can connect to your phone, tablet or computer directly by using it’s own built in wifi. This is how Skytrak’s Direct Mode works. The downside though is that you can’t access online features this way. You need to access Skytrak’s Network Mode to be able to use the online features of the launch monitor and app.

Does a golf simulator need a short throw projector?

Ideal throw ratios for golf simulator setups are in the range of 0.3:1 to 1:1. Whether you’re using the SkyTrak or another golf simulator, if you don’t use a short throw projector that can product a large image from a short distance away, you’ll normally have to deal with your shadow appearing on the screen.
